Tottenham’s Transfer Strategy: Outgoings and Potential Incomings

Tottenham Hotspur is reportedly preparing to send winger Manor Solomon out on loan this month. The club has given the green light for the 25-year-old forward to secure a temporary move away from North London. Solomon, who has been sidelined for 11 months due to a significant knee injury, hasn’t featured for Spurs in nearly a year. With the transfer window nearing its close, a loan deal is anticipated to be more feasible than a permanent transfer for the player.

Manor Solomon’s Spurs Journey: From Free Transfer to Loan List

Spurs acquired Solomon last July on a free transfer, taking advantage of a FIFA regulation that permits foreign players in Russia and Ukraine to suspend their contracts unilaterally amidst the ongoing conflict in the region. Despite his promising stint on loan at Fulham, Solomon has struggled to make an impact at Tottenham, clocking in just six appearances without netting any goals.

Pre-Season Prospects and the Search for Fresh Talent

Even with his limited game time, Solomon was part of Tottenham’s pre-season squad, which toured South Korea and Japan. He even made an appearance off the bench during Spurs’ narrow 3-2 victory over Vissel Kobe. As Tottenham gears up for their final pre-season match against Bayern Munich at the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, the team’s management is also actively seeking new signings, particularly targeting a forward before the season commences.

Transfer Window Tensions: Spurs and Liverpool Vie for Crystal Palace Star

While Tottenham has yet to secure any new signings over the age of 18 during this transfer window, they have shown considerable interest in Bournemouth striker Dominic Solanke. If Solomon departs, Spurs will find themselves short on wing options, prompting a potential dive into the transfer market for a suitable replacement. In a parallel development, Spurs are said to be in competition with Liverpool for the signature of Crystal Palace’s talented Eberechi Eze, adding another layer of intrigue to the ongoing transfer saga.
